Heartwarmingly Launches Comprehensive Gender Equality Strategy

We’re thrilled to announce the official launch of our Gender Equality Mainstreaming & Diversity Promotion Plan (GEP), effective October 1, 2025. This isn’t just a policy—it’s a deep commitment to fostering truly inclusive, equitable, and safe environments across all our work and partnerships.

Key Pillars of our GEP:

  • Intersectional Approach: We embed gender equality by recognizing its complex interaction with other identities (race, class, sexuality, ability, etc.), informed by the frameworks of Kimberlé Crenshaw and Patricia Hill Collins.
  • Feminist Research Principles: Our approach centers lived experiences, values diverse perspectives, and commits to co-creating solutions with those most affected by inequality.
  • Actionable Commitments in Research: We’re moving beyond mere compliance, committing to specific actions like ‘building in’ gender and diversity from project design, promoting female/minority leadership in projects, unpacking binary gender roles, and challenging biases in co-authorships and quotation systems.
  • Concrete Objectives: We’re setting measurable goals for female leadership representation, fair participation in projects (especially for those with lived experiences of trauma), and ensuring equal pay through transparent remuneration.
  • Strong Governance: 
    • Leading the implementation of this vital strategy is Helena Wacko, our newly appointed Gender Equality Mainstreaming and Diversity Promotion Officer (as of October 1, 2025). Helena is a renowned Gender, Sexuality, and Intersectionality researcher, a Fulbright Scholar with a Master’s from Columbia University , and further training at the London School of Economics.
    • We also have established a Gender Advisory Board which acts as Independent Gender  Equality & Research Ethics Advisory Committee –  to ensure accountability and impartiality.This Gender Advisory Board  is composed of three distinguished academics, Dr. Colleen Bolland,  Dr. Lenka Drazanova and Dr. Gabriella Sanchez, renowned for their commitment for gender equality, intersectionality  and diversity promotion in migration  and borders research.   We will be presenting them shortly. 

 

This GEP is our promise to not only meet international legal and policy standards but to be a living example of equitable, participatory, and transformative organizational practices. We believe that mainstreaming gender equality and diversity is essential for impactful social innovation!
